My account shows there are 33GB of backups, but my Backups page is empty.
Hello,
My account shows that it's out of storage, I have only 180MB in regular files and a 33GB backup, but I don't see it anywhere else than in the subscription page. Nothing on the backups page. I can't delete this file to free up the space. Where can I find access to it?
Hi Nancy,
I had already checked and there were no backups, but I just got the issue solved by logging out of the Dropbox desktop app, uninstalling and reinstalling it and then logging in again, now the mysterious backup is gone.
